Beneficence
The moral obligation to do good or to implement actions that benefit clients and their support persons.
Nursing Code of Ethics
A set of guiding principles that govern the professional conduct of nurses, emphasizing the importance of compassion, respect, and integrity in patient care.
Ethical Commitment
A personal or professional dedication to uphold moral principles and conduct, guided by ethical standards.
